What is Chelated Zinc Used For? Understanding Its Benefits and Applications
Chelated zinc is a form of zinc supplement that enhances the absorption of this essential mineral in the body. Unlike regular zinc supplements, chelated zinc is bound to amino acids or other compounds, which facilitates better bioavailability and efficacy. The Importance of Zinc in the Body
Zinc is an essential trace mineral that plays a crucial role in various bodily functions. It is involved in immune response, protein synthesis, wound healing, DNA synthesis, and cell division. Additionally, zinc supports healthy skin, contributes to cognitive function, and helps regulate metabolism.
Unfortunately, many individuals do not get enough zinc from their diets, making supplementation necessary for some. Common dietary sources of zinc include meat, shellfish, legumes, seeds, nuts, dairy products, and whole grains. However, specific factors such as dietary restrictions, certain health conditions, and increased physical activity can lead to a deficiency.
Benefits of Chelated Zinc
1. Improved Absorption: One of the primary advantages of chelated zinc is its enhanced absorption. The chelation process binds zinc to amino acids, which helps the body assimilate it more efficiently. This means that individuals can benefit from lower doses compared to non-chelated forms of zinc.
2. Supports Immune Function: Zinc is known for its immune-boosting properties. Chelated zinc may help strengthen the immune system, making it a popular choice for individuals looking to ward off common illnesses and infections.
3. Promotes Skin Health: Chelated zinc is often used in skincare products and supplements due to its potential benefits for skin health. Zinc can assist in the healing of wounds, reduce inflammation, and may help with acne management.
4. Contributes to Cognitive Function: Some studies suggest that adequate zinc levels are linked to better cognitive performance. Chelated zinc may support brain health and function, especially in aging populations.
5. Enhances Athletic Performance: Athletes may use chelated zinc to support muscle recovery and improve performance. Zinc is crucial for protein synthesis and cellular repair, making it beneficial for those who engage in vigorous physical activity.
Applications of Chelated Zinc
– Dietary Supplements: Chelated zinc is commonly found in multivitamins and specific zinc supplements aimed at improving overall health. It’s often recommended for individuals who are at risk of deficiency or have increased nutritional needs.
– Skincare Products: Due to its healing properties, chelated zinc can be included in topical creams and ointments designed for treating wounds, acne, and other skin conditions.
– Animal Nutrition: Chelated zinc is also utilized in animal feed to ensure livestock and pets receive adequate zinc levels for optimal health and growth.
How to Use Chelated Zinc
When considering supplementation, it’s essential to follow the recommended dosage provided by a healthcare professional or on the product label. Chelated zinc is generally well-tolerated, but excessive intake can lead to adverse effects. Common side effects include nausea and gastrointestinal discomfort.
It’s also essential to consider potential interactions with other medications or supplements. For example, high doses of zinc can interfere with the absorption of copper, another vital mineral.
